Q: Are certified letters used to layoff employees?

What is the term used by employers when they ask workers not to work because of lack of business?

The term commonly used by employers in this situation is "layoff" or "temporary layoff". It refers to a temporary suspension of employment due to a lack of business or economic downturn, with the expectation that workers will be recalled once business conditions improve. During a layoff, employees may be eligible for certain benefits or assistance, depending on local labor laws and company policies.

What is legacy employee?

An employee, usually of long standing, who is the only or of one of few remaining employees after a reorganization. This reorganization would typically have replaced the legacy employee's previous management reporting hierarchy. Legacy employees are almost viewed with disdain by the new regime and often targeted for termination or layoff. More frequently they are "managed out" rather than dismissed outright The term is usually used in an unfavorable context.

Can a certified letter be used in court as evidence?

Yes, a certified letter can be used as evidence in court. The sender can use the certified mail receipt to prove that the letter was sent and received by the intended recipient. However, the contents of the letter may not be admissible as evidence unless they meet the requirements for relevance and authenticity.
